question .. when i come to the States do i need some kind of permit to seach the grounds for stff with my detector ???

here in denmark we dont need one . we just have to go and give the useums all that is older than 100 years .. Called "Danefe" meens that it belongs to the Danish state .. but when you give it to themuseum you get a finders fee .. Finders fee is the Waight in the metal (Could be gold) + the value in Money. so say i find a Coin from 1647 here in Denmark See pic .. it is worh about 1600 Danish Kroner, thas about 266$ .. hats what they will pay you for giving it to the museum.. not bad .. now all i have to do is FIND some o them lol...
